The main function of the Human Resources department is to manage employees by planning, implementing, and evaluating human resources policies, principles and programs. Basically, it involves with functional activities including hiring qualified employees, establishing compensation structure, training staffs, addressing employee relations matters, and maintaining workplace safety.

Joseph M. Redd, Sr. (Rev.) began his college education at the University Of Liberia, studying Biology and Chemistry. This dream was short lived due to the civil crisis. As a result of the war, he and his family fled to Ghana, where he enrolled at the Faith Evangelical Theological College and Seminary, earning a Bachelor of Arts in Christian Ministries. He also earned Certificates and Diplomas in the followings: Certificate: Radio/TV Presentation and Production- African Institute of Education and Advocacy- Accra, Ghana-2008, Certificate in Leadership & Management-UPLIFT INTERNATIONAL, Ghana-2005, Certificate in Christian Education, Salala Development Coalition, Danane’ Cote D’Ivoire-1996 and Diploma in Ministerial Training, Monrovia Bible Training Center-1993-1995. He currently holds a Master’s in Public Health with emphasis in Health Care Policy and Management from the Cuttington University Graduate School of Professional Studies. Rev. Redd is legally married to Mrs. Rachel-Grace Redd and their union is presently blessed with two biological children, Joseph M. Redd, Jr. and Joslyn J. Redd and several spiritual children

The Human Resources Department at the Liberia Medicines and Health Products Regulatory Authority (LMHRA) aims to accomplish the Authority mission and goals by building and fostering high-end professional working environment with the highest level of Human Resource services and employees satisfaction. In addition to the core HR services, the department serves as a crucial bridge between our employees and other government entities to satisfy all and other Legal requirements. Our HR Team is committed to providing prompt, courteous and quality services to our employees.
We are available to assist in the areas of Employment, Employee Relations; Staff Training and Development; Worker’s Compensation; Benefits and Compensation, and the Human Resources Information System.

Rev. Arthur N. Gbotoe, is a graduate of the free Gospel Bible Institute in Italy, Pennsylvania USA where he obtained a BA in Theology and the San Francisco State University, San Francisco, California USA. With BSc in Sociology.
He has worked for several international companies and organizations: DENCO Shipping Lines, Walmart, Home Depot and the Acts Full Gospel church in Oakland, California and also the Founder and General Overseer of the Acts Full Gospel in Liberia. Rev. Gbotoe is an Ordained Elder of the Church of God in Christ and pastor of the Acts Full Gospel Church God in Christ in Liberia, West Africa.
Presently he is serving as Assistant General Secretary for the Liberian Jurisdiction for the Church of God in Christ and Special Assistant to the Bishop for International Affairs, Sunday school and seminar.
Rev. Gbotoe is the deputy Director for Human Resources at the Liberia Medicines and Health Products Regulatory Authority (LMHRA). He has been with the LMHRA since July 2, 2018. As a deputy Director for human Resources, he serves as Co-chair on the grievance committee, Co-Chair on the 2019 annual budget for the LMHRA.
As a Deputy Director, he substantiates applicant’s skills, welcomes new employees to the Authority and conducts orientation; provides Payroll information by monitoring time and attendance and processing payroll. He also submits employee data reports by assembling, preparing, and analyzing data. Assists with supervision of personnel, which includes work allocation, training promotion, enforcement of internal procedures and controls and problem resolution and evaluates performance and makes recommendations for personnel actions, motivates employees to achieve peak productivity and performance
